If a new report is accurate, Arsenal fans might have to tailor their expectations in a big way.

The Gunners are being linked to quite a few big players as of late, including Thomas Partey.

If Arsenal sign the Atletico Madrid powerhouse, it’ll cost them a whopping £45 million [The Telegraph].

But one report illustrates just how the North London club might not be able to spend anywhere near that amount going forward.

According to Goal.com, Arsenal stand to lose an eye-watering £144 million if the 2020-21 campaign is played behind closed doors due to the global health emergency.

Sky Sports has reported that next season could go ahead without fans inside the stadiums and that football will only return to normal once there’s a vaccine against the virus.

That’s a huge amount of money and it’s just impossible for the Emirates Stadium club to sign off on £45 million deals – not including wages – without knowing the full extent of this financial crisis.
